    Small local Greek place in Warwick that we stumbled upon after apple picking. Few tables on the inside and some outdoor seating. We tried the classic gyro and leg of lamb platter with lemon potatoes. Gyro was classic with a good portion of meat. The leg of lamb was tender and not too gamey. The potatoes were nice and lemony. Service was quick. They don't service any alcohol, just soft drinks. Overall, a nice place for a comforting meal.

    Today, I enjoyed delectable greek food at the Opa Grill! The parking area is not too big meaning there are maybe less than 30 spaces. However, a majority of cars usually go in and out frequently, so you'll manage to find a spot. There is outdoor seating with a few tables right outside their store front. Inside is a bit tight, but there are a few tables for some indoor seating as well. The restaurant is clean and well maintained. It has simple modern decorations of portraits of Greece/other memorabilia which contribute to the classic Summer Greece Vacation vibes. Ambience rate 8/10. My boyfriend and I ordered.... 1. Tzatziki Dip w/Pita Bread: The tzatziki was flavorful. Rate 8/10. 2. Opa Fries: This dish tasted really yummy and had a good amount of fries and gyro meat. Rating 9/10. 3. Falafel Appetizer: Their falafels tasted amazing, it was perfectly crispy and had a nice spicy kick to it. They give 5 pieces which is a fair amount since they kept me full. I subbed the Tahini/Tzatziki sauces for the Taramosalata/Greek Caviar dip (at no extra charge which was nice), and it was incredibly flavorful and definitely my favorite Greek dip. The falafels and dip are both rated a 10/10. 4. Ultimate Opa Burger: The burger was very tasty and extremely filling. I asked for it to be medium but they made it well done, which was a downside. I do wish they added more feta cheese because I felt that was lacking. Rate 8/10. The prices are very fair considering how impeccable the food tastes and the amount they give you. The staff were very friendly and the service went by relatively fast. Service rate 10/10. Overall, I would 100% recommend that everyone should try the Opa Grill if they're in/near the area. It is definitely my favorite Greek/Mediterranean restaurant so far!
